首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

linux如何开启超线程

在Linux系统中,开启超线程(Hyper-Threading)通常需要在BIOS/UEFI设置中进行,而不是在操作系统层面。以下是开启超线程的一般步骤:

1. 进入BIOS/UEFI设置

  • 重启计算机:按下电源按钮重启计算机。
  • 进入BIOS/UEFI:在计算机启动过程中,按下特定的键(如DelF2F10Esc等)进入BIOS/UEFI设置界面。具体按键取决于主板制造商。

2. 找到超线程设置

  • 导航到CPU设置:在BIOS/UEFI设置界面中,找到与CPU相关的设置选项。这通常在“Advanced”或“Performance”菜单下。
  • 启用超线程:找到“Hyper-Threading”、“Intel Hyper-Threading Technology”或类似的选项,并将其设置为“Enabled”。

3. 保存并退出

  • 保存设置:按下F10键或其他指定的键保存设置。
  • 退出BIOS/UEFI:选择“Exit”并确认退出,计算机将重新启动。

4. 验证超线程是否开启

在Linux系统中,可以通过以下命令验证超线程是否开启:

代码语言:txt
复制
cat /proc/cpuinfo | grep "siblings"

如果输出的值大于CPU的核心数,则表示超线程已开启。例如,如果CPU有4个核心,但输出显示8个siblings,则表示超线程已启用。

优势

  • 提高多线程性能:超线程可以在单个物理核心上同时运行多个线程,从而提高多线程应用程序的性能。
  • 更好的资源利用率:通过更有效地利用CPU的空闲时间,超线程可以提高系统的整体性能。

应用场景

  • 多线程应用程序:如视频编辑、3D渲染、科学计算等。
  • 服务器环境:在Web服务器、数据库服务器等高并发环境中,超线程可以显著提高性能。

注意事项

  • 兼容性:并非所有应用程序都能从超线程中受益,有些应用程序可能会因为超线程而性能下降。
  • 测试:在开启超线程之前,建议在测试环境中进行性能测试,以确保超线程对特定应用有正面影响。

如果在开启超线程后遇到问题,可能是由于以下原因:

  • 应用程序不兼容:某些应用程序可能不支持超线程,导致性能下降或不稳定。
  • 系统配置问题:BIOS/UEFI设置中的其他配置可能与超线程冲突。

解决方法:

  • 禁用超线程:如果发现超线程导致问题,可以在BIOS/UEFI设置中禁用它。
  • 更新驱动和固件:确保系统和主板的驱动和固件是最新的,以避免兼容性问题。

通过以上步骤,你应该能够在Linux系统中成功开启超线程,并根据需要调整系统配置以获得最佳性能。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• linux开启ssh命令(linux开启端口命令)

    在使用SSH时,经常会出现用ssh secure shell client连接linux连接不上 解决方法如下: 如果没安装ssh,其安装过程: 1.以root身份登入系统(没登入系统和没有足够的权限都不能安装...看有没正常启动 如果出现: tcp 0 0 *:ssh *:* LISTEN 就说明正常启动了 在windows 下用putty等SSH客户端软件连接测试,或直接在linux...主机上输入 ssh username@localhost 测试,但必须要先安装linux 下的SSH客户端软件包,即 openssh-clients-*,安装过程和上面的服务端包相同 若能成功远程登入...以上方法只在本次设置有效,必须设置开机时所要启动的系统服务:输入 setup 在4(开机时所要启动的系统服务)将ssh设置为开启。 系统设置—setup 功能说明:设置公用程序。

    13.6K10

    linux 查看网卡以及开启网卡

    192.168.146.202    255.255.255.0      192.168.146.2   后面的主机可以依次相加 注意:这里可以根据自己本机的 ip 进行虚拟机ip分配,主机名要不一样,ip地址要不一样 2、开启虚拟机服务...重启网卡,使得配置生效 1 server network restart 6、关闭防火墙   如果你 ping 本机真实ip地址,不通,那么需要关闭防火墙 1 2 3 ①、 即时生效,重启后复原 开启...: service iptables start 关闭: service iptables stop 1 2 3 ② 、永久性生效,重启后不会复原 开启: chkconfig iptables on...这里我们用 上面的虚拟机克隆出另外一台虚拟机 slave1 第三步:克隆完成后,开启虚拟机 slave1 。然后配置IP。   ...注意:完成以后启动克隆的虚拟机,用户名和密码都是被克隆的linux的用户名密码      ①、由于是完全的克隆过来的 Linux 所以需要更改这几项:操作系统物理地址、IP地址、主机名      ②、删除网卡中的

    34.2K40
    领券